hi folks,

   I recently received my 2nd Amex 3xcli increase and my limit went from $6,000 to $18,000 and now I'm wondering if I need to raise my balance on my statement now that I have a higher limit. I've been letting my statement cut with a balance of $60 so that it would be 1% of my limit, so what I'm asking is should I let this new statement cut with a balance of $180 or $60 bc I've read that your balance should not be higher that 10% and no lower than 1% for maximum fico correct?

Even $1 balance over a total CL of $100,000 still results in a 1% utilization if I'm not wrong. FICO models round util up.
